Building a Strong Personal Brand for Career Success
In today's competitive job market, having a strong personal brand is essential for career success. Your personal brand is how you present yourself to the world, and it can greatly impact your professional opportunities. In addition to real-world interactions, your online presence plays a crucial role in shaping your personal brand. Here are some tips to help you build a powerful personal brand both offline and online:
1. Define Your Brand Identity
Start by defining what makes you unique and what sets you apart from others in your field. Identify your strengths, skills, values, and passions. This will serve as the foundation of your personal brand.
2. Create a Professional Online Presence
Ensure that your online presence is professional and consistent across all platforms. Use a professional profile picture, update your LinkedIn profile regularly, and showcase your work through a personal website or online portfolio.
3. Share Valuable Content
Position yourself as an expert in your field by sharing valuable content related to your industry. Write blog posts, share articles, and engage in discussions on social media to demonstrate your knowledge and expertise.
4. Network Effectively
Networking is a powerful tool for building your personal brand. Attend industry events, connect with professionals in your field, and participate in online networking groups to expand your network and build relationships.
5. Seek Feedback
Solicit feedback from colleagues, mentors, and peers to gain insights into how you are perceived professionally. Use this feedback to make improvements and refine your personal brand over time.
6. Monitor Your Online Reputation
Regularly monitor your online reputation by conducting a Google search of your name and setting up Google Alerts for updates. Address any negative content or comments promptly to maintain a positive online presence.
7. Engage with Your Audience
Engage with your audience on social media by responding to comments, participating in discussions, and sharing insights. Building a strong online presence requires active engagement with your followers and connections.
8. Stay Authentic
Above all, stay true to yourself and be authentic in how you present your personal brand. Authenticity builds trust with your audience and sets you apart from others who may not be genuine in their online presence.
By following these tips and consistently working on your personal brand, you can enhance your career prospects, attract new opportunities, and stand out in a competitive job market.

Remember, your personal brand is an ongoing project that requires dedication and effort. Invest time in developing and nurturing your personal brand, both offline and online, to achieve long-term career success.
